Hydro Flask is one of the original insulated water bottles, founded in 2009 by Travis Rosbach and Cindy Weber. Rosbach was not impressed by commercial water bottles’ inability to keep liquids at the right temperature, so he took matters into his own hands.
The stainless steel bottles are made with their TempShield technology, which is vacuum insulated with a two-wall separation. This ensures liquids stay hot for 12 hours and cold for 24. Heading into summer, I know I’m not the only one who needs my water to stay cold when I’m in the sun.
